Hi Guys,

I have a doubt in selecting focusing points in my camera.I have canon 500D and when i try to take photo of a butterfly i can see that some part of it is very sharp and remaining parts as blurred..Why its happening so..What setting i should make to get the butterfly completely in focus..I think its something related with metering modes..Could anyone help me on this.

Thanks in advance
Cyril
 
I suspect that your problem is more likely related to depth of field (DoF) which is the amount of an image that is in focus. This is a function of the aperture that you have selected; the smaller the aperture (bigger 'f' #), the more DoF you have, however at very short ranges, DoF can be very shallow, sometimes just a couple of mm.
